Early History

Recent real estate activities of the Camara Nicaraguense de Corredores de Bienes Raíces.

Since the housing boom in our country at the beginning of the decade of the 90s and because of the large number of real estate agents, a group of industry professionals perceived the need to create an association that brings together all real estate professionals in Nicaragua in order to manage and regulate this practice. Thus on May 12, 1997 the following people in the industry come together in order to start the partnership NICARAGÜENSE CHAMBER OF REALTORS. They are:

Ms. Maya Arguello
Mr. Javier Delgadillo A.
Ms. Lucia Sacasa
Ms. Rosario Tefel
Ms. Mercedes Aguerri
Ms. Help Kelly
Ms. Maria Luisa Perezalonzo
Ms. Patricia Saborio
Ms. Ruth Arguello

All are founders of the new Nicaraguan Chamber of Real Estate Brokers. Everyone worked hard to complete the writing of the Constitution of the Association to form the National Assembly The chamber acquired its legal status on October 28, 1997 duly authorized by that branch of government.


First Board of Directors

The first Board of Directors of the Chamber was composed of the following individuals:

JAVIER DELGADILLO - President
MAYA ARGUELLO - Vice
MERCEDES AGUERRI - Premier Secretary
ROSARIO Tefel - Second Secretary
PATRICIA SABORIO - Treasurer
HELP KELLY - Attorney
RUTH ARGUELLO - Vocal
LUCIA SACASA - Vocal
